Sanjay Saraogi, the Bihar BJP chief, has criticized the Congress party for its ongoing internal conflicts, labeling them as a 'permanent feature' that hinders their ability to retain power. He emphasized that the Congress often fails to secure re-election due to these internal disputes. In contrast, Saraogi asserted that BJP governments are consistently re-elected and enjoy increasing public support, while opposition parties face unrest and defections. His comments came after a high-level Congress leadership meeting in New Delhi, where key figures, including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ge and Leader of Opposition Rahul Gandhi, discussed strategies for the upcoming Rajya Sabha elections and Karnataka Legislative Council polls. Despite ongoing speculation about potential leadership changes in Karnataka, Congress leaders, including KC Venugopal, have dismissed these rumors as mere speculation. The political landscape in Karnataka remains tense, with supporters of both DK Shivakumar and G Parameshwara vying for the chief ministerial position.
